The Permanent Husband Edition 2026 presents Fyodor Dostoevsky’s psychologically rich novella in a carefully designed paperback format, making this lesser-known classic more accessible to contemporary readers. First published in 1870, the story delves deeply into the complexities of human emotion, focusing on themes of jealousy, deception, guilt, and moral ambiguity. The narrative centers on a man who becomes entangled in a disturbing emotional and psychological conflict after discovering hidden truths about his deceased wife’s past relationship with another man. As the story unfolds, the interactions between the “permanent husband” and his rival reveal layers of manipulation, insecurity, and emotional dependence. Dostoevsky’s signature psychological insight is evident throughout the novella, as he explores how love and jealousy can distort perception and drive individuals toward irrational behavior. The story is less about external action and more about internal turmoil, making it a powerful study of human psychology.
